About Ctdnep1

Summary

Predicted to enable protein serine/threonine Phosphatase activity. Predicted to be involved in several processes, including positive regulation of triglyceride biosynthetic process; protein dephosphorylation; and protein localization to nucleus. Predicted to act upstream of or within gamete generation; mesoderm development; and positive regulation of canonical Wnt signaling pathway. Predicted to be located in endoplasmic reticulum membrane; lipid droplet; and nuclear membrane. Predicted to be part of Nem1-Spo7 Phosphatase complex. Orthologous to human CTDNEP1 (CTD nuclear envelope Phosphatase 1).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
